Which of the following acids does not exhibit optical isomerism?

  • Maleic acid

  • α-amino acids

  • Lactic acid

  • Tartaric acid

Solution

A.

Maleic acid

Only those compounds exhibit optical isomerism, which has chiral centre and / Or absence of symmetry elements. (chiral carbon is the four valencies of which are satisfied by four different groups.)

Thus, maleic acid does not exhibit optical isomerism.
